Kottarakkara to Malappuram

Updated: 21 May 2026

The route from Kottarakkara to Malappuram covers approximately 260 km along the coastal highway NH 66. The journey takes about 7 hours by road, passing through major cities like Alappuzha, Kochi, and Thrissur. Malappuram is known for its rich cultural heritage and historical significance. The road is mostly four-laned, though some sections are under construction.

Total Distance: 260 km by road, 210 km air distance.
Fastest Way
Private taxi is the fastest, avoiding multiple bus transfers.
Cheapest Way
KSRTC bus is the most affordable way to reach Malappuram.

Things to Do in Malappuram
1
Kottakkunnu
A beautiful park and hilltop garden offering panoramic views of the town.
2
Kadampuzha Temple
A famous temple dedicated to Goddess Durga, known for its unique rituals.
3
Teak Museum
Located in Nilambur, this is the world's first museum dedicated to teak wood.
4
Adyanpara Waterfalls
A scenic waterfall located in the Nilambur forest area, perfect for nature lovers.
